331st Marine Expeditionary Unit
- A forward deployed, sea based, Marine Air-Ground
Task Force which provides the Combatant Commander
with a rapid response capability that is
self-sustainable for 15 days of combat operations
ashore. - The MEU is a balanced, air-ground combined arms
task force of Marine Corps forces under a single
commander, structured to accomplish a specific
mission.

28GCE Mission
- Locate, close with and destroy the enemy by fire
and maneuver or to repel the enemy's assault by
fire and close combat. - To accomplish this, the battalion's organic
complement of three rifle, a weapons, and a
headquarters company are reinforced by a variety
of forces from throughout the 3rd Marine
Division, including assault amphibian vehicles,
combat engineers, etc. Collectively, the
reinforced battalion is referred to as a
Battalion Landing Team.

35CH-46E Capabilities
- Endurnace 130 (80 NM radius w/ 15 Marines)
- 200 (110 NM radius w/ 12 Marines)
- Speed 110 KIAS (cruise) 145 KIAS (max)
- Payload 12 Marines (general planning factor)
- 18 Marines max payload
- 15 CASEVAC litters
- 3000 lbs. cargo (internal / external)
- Communications UHF/VHF/FM/SINCGARS/HAVEQUICK
36CH-53D Capabilities
- Endurance 500 (300 NM radius w/ 2000 lbs cargo)
- 230 (100 NM radius w/ 24 Marines)
- No aerial refueling capability
- Speed 120 KIAS (cruise)
- 130 KIAS (max)
- Payload 24 Marines (Peacetime Ops)
- 29 Marines Max (MEU CO approval)
- 24 CASEVAC litters
- 8000 lbs. Internal / external cargo
- Communications UHF/VHF/FM/SINCGARS/HAVEQUICK
